Bill Belichick gave Bill O’Brien the weakest postgame handshake

December 2, 2019 by Larry Brown • Comments
FacebookTweetLinkedInRedditThreadsWhatsAppEmail

Bill Belichick barely gave Bill O’Brien a handshake after the New England Patriots’ 28-22 loss to the Houston Texans on Sunday night, leading to some questions about their relationship.

NBC showed O’Brien seeking out Belichick, who gave a weak handshake before quickly moving on and hardly giving any eye contact.

This stood out because coaches typically give more respect to one another. Not only that, but O’Brien coached under Belichick from 2007-2011.

So where did things go wrong?

There is some speculation that Belichick is now holding ill will towards O’Brien over the Texans trying to poach Nick Caserio in June. The Patriots filed a tampering charge against the Texans for trying to poach the executive, and Houston dropped its pursuit. New England did not appreciate Houston trying to take one of their guys, which could explain Belichick’s behavior.
